8.0.15 hdmap version update

This commit is contained in:
lianglihui
2022-01-07 14:24:08 +08:00
parent 64d9da5115
commit f5316e1c24
6 changed files with 20 additions and 16 deletions

View File

@@ -43,7 +43,7 @@ public class MogoRouteOverlayManager implements IMoGoAutopilotPlanningListener,
CallerAutopilotPlanningListenerManager.INSTANCE.addListener(TAG, this);
CallerAutoPilotStatusListenerManager.INSTANCE.addListener(TAG, this);
CallerMapLocationListenerManager.INSTANCE.addListener(TAG,this);
intiDrawer();
// intiDrawer();
}
public static MogoRouteOverlayManager getInstance(Context context) {

View File

@@ -123,13 +123,13 @@ public class RouteOverlayDrawer {
// mPolylineColors.addAll(ColorUtils.gradientAlpha_("#FF2AAFFD", "#7b2965ED", "#002965ED", mPolylinePointList.size()));
long start = System.currentTimeMillis();
List<Integer> list = new ArrayList<>();
list = ColorUtils.gradientAlpha("#FF2AAFFD", "#002965ED", mPolylinePointList.size());
// int[] startColor = ColorUtils.hexToArgb("#FF2AAFFD");
// int[] endColor = ColorUtils.hexToArgb("#002965ED");
// list.add(Color.argb(startColor[0],startColor[1],startColor[2],startColor[3]));
// list.add(Color.argb(endColor[0],endColor[1],endColor[2],endColor[3]));
// list = ColorUtils.gradientAlpha("#FF2AAFFD", "#002965ED", mPolylinePointList.size());
int[] startColor = ColorUtils.hexToArgb("#FF2AAFFD");
int[] endColor = ColorUtils.hexToArgb("#002965ED");
list.add(Color.argb(startColor[0],startColor[1],startColor[2],startColor[3]));
list.add(Color.argb(endColor[0],endColor[1],endColor[2],endColor[3]));
long end = System.currentTimeMillis();
Log.d("lianglihui","get color cost : "+ (end-start));
Log.d("MogoRouteOverlayManager","get color cost : "+ (end-start));
mPolylineColors.addAll(list);
// 线条粗细,渐变,渐变色值
@@ -139,11 +139,11 @@ public class RouteOverlayDrawer {
mMoGoPolyline = mogoOverlayManager.addPolyline(mPolylineOptions);
}else {
mPolylineOptions.points(mPolylinePointList);
mMoGoPolyline.setOption(mPolylineOptions);
// mMoGoPolyline.setOption(mPolylineOptions);
}
}
long drawend = System.currentTimeMillis();
Log.d("lianglihui","drawTrajectoryList cost : "+ (drawend-drawstart));
Log.d("MogoRouteOverlayManager","drawTrajectoryList cost : "+ (drawend-drawstart));
}
public void initdraw() {